Shepton Mallet park patrols ramped up after broken glass reports

Police are stepping up patrols in Shepton Mallet after repeated reports of broken glass at Collett Park and the nearby skate park.

The Shepton Mallet Neighbourhood Policing Team confirmed it is dealing with regular overnight incidents, particularly on Fridays and Saturdays, which are putting park users — especially children and teenagers — at risk.

Officers are working with local partners to tackle the issue and have urged anyone who sees suspicious activity to report it via 101 or the Avon and Somerset Police website.

A police spokesperson said patrols aim to "reassure the community, engage with young people and keep these public spaces safe and welcoming".

The broken glass problems are the latest in a string of anti-social behaviour complaints in the area. Police have not disclosed how many incidents have been logged but confirmed there is an "ongoing presence" at the parks to deter offenders.

Residents are being urged to stay alert and help keep Collett Park and the skate park safe for everyone.
